Estimated Price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$4,500 - $8,000 (lar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Basic Fence Rail Repair |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Full Section Replacement | $3,500 - $6,000 |
| Post Replacement | $1,500 - $3,000 |
| Fence Panel Repair | $1,200 - $2,500 |
| Custom Fence Repair | $4,500 - $8,000 |
| Gate Repair | $800 - $2,000 |
Key Cost Influencers
Fence rail repair in Grand Junction, CO, involves restoring or replacing damaged or rotted fence rails to maintain the integrity and appearance of a property’s fencing. The scope of work can vary based on the type of fence and the extent of damage, providing options suited to different needs and budgets.
- Materials: Common options include wood, vinyl, or composite rails, selected based on existing fencing material and durability preferences.
- Size and Scope: Repairs may involve replacing individual rails or multiple sections, depending on the extent of damage and fence length.
- Labor Complexity: The difficulty ranges from straightforward replacements on standard fences to more intricate work on custom or decorative fencing styles.
- Permitting: Typically, fence repairs do not require permits, but larger modifications or height adjustments may necessitate local approval processes.
- Additional Options: Considerations may include staining or sealing new rails, reinforcing existing structures, or matching new materials to existing fencing for a cohesive look.
Project Size Considerations
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Single Rail Replacement (per section) | $150 - $300 |
| Multiple Rail Repair (per section) | $300 - $600 |
| Post Replacement (per post) | $50 - $150 |
| Complete Fence Panel Repair | $200 - $800 |
| Additional Materials & Hardware | Varies based on materials |
